Balram, Sumina win

Kathmandu, November 22:

Balram Thapa of APF and Sumina Shrestha registered win on the opening day of the third Nation-wide Krishna Mohan Memorial Open Badminton Championship here today.

Winners in the men’s singles include Umesh Shrestha, Sahadev Khadka, Sushil Bista, Indra Mahata, Rajan Siwakoti, Gyan Bikram Shah, Raju Maharjan, Rakam Subba, Anil Lakhe, Tek Bahadur Gharti, Surya Bahadur Thapa, Kishor Rana, Ram Krishna Chaudhary, Nayan Shrestha, Sajan Kumar Tamrakar, Ajit Bhat, Irfan Ansari, Pankaj Chand, Basanta Bajracharya, Jitendra Shah, Narenda Thapa, Bishal Pradhan, Raju Paneru and Prem Gurung. Pashupati Paneru, Devendra Subba, Yam Bahadur Nepali and Suresh Thapa got the walkover win.

Apart from Sumina, the winners in the women’s singles include Sujana Shrestha, Bina Tulachan, Samjhana Khaling, Neri Thapa and Sakuntala Limbu. Dan Kumari Jimi got a walkover win.

In all, 392 shuttlers from 18 districts and clubs will fight for the championships in eight different categories — men and women’s singles, men and women’s doubles, veterans’ doubles, mixed doubles, and U-19 boys and girls’. The total prize money of the four-day event is Rs 251,000.
